Welcome to the Best Western Walton Park Hotel, a charming 3-star hotel located in the beautiful city of Clevedon, United Kingdom. Situated just 0.5mi from the city center, this hotel offers a convenient and accessible location for travelers to explore and discover all that Clevedon has to offer.

With 2447 reviews, the Best Western Walton Park Hotel has become a beloved choice among travelers. Starting at just $96 per night, this hotel provides great value for your stay. The hotel offers a range of amenities including free breakfast, free WiFi, and free private parking.

From the greeting at reception to the cheerio at departure, everything was what you would like when staying in a hotel. I took the Seaview option (which if I booked again I would check the weather forecast) the room was nice and spacious, bathroom suitably appointed. Bar and restaurant fitted the bill well, with a varied menu to suit, staff in there were all excellent. Breakfast was also most pleasant with great views out over the Bristol Channel. If I was having to stay in this area with work again, I would definitely put this on the top of the list to stay again - even with a deviation.

Good size room with a comfortable bed. Plenty of storage wardrobes and hangars. Large shower with a standard and rain type shower head. Great views across the Severn Channel. Breakfast was good with a buffet style cooked section, cereals, pastries, fruit juices and a large commercial toaster, so really good value. The dining room also offered sea views. The Hotel is located within a steady 19-15 minute walk of the seafront and pier where there are plenty of , bars, cafes, etc and the famous Victorian pier. The staff were really friendly, helpful and professional.
